Singing the union’s praises

The New York City Labor Chorus presented a signed picture by Ralph Fasanella — a painter whose detailed work depicts the city’s garment industry and American labor and grassroots political history — to UFT President Randi Weingarten on Oct. 15 for the union’s support. The 80-member chorus, 10 of whom are UFTers and the rest belong to some two dozen other city labor locals, has performed at Teacher Union Day and at NYSUT conventions.

Weingarten admires the Fasanella work flanked by Barbara Bailey, chorus president, and Bob Greenberg, chorus vice president.
